Why is LISTA’s price down today? (23/05/2026)

TLDR

Lista DAO is down 7.16% to $0.0736 in 24h, underperforming a broader market decline and primarily driven by altcoin rotation outflows amid risk-off sentiment.

  1. Primary reason: Underperformance amid a broader market decline, as capital rotated away from altcoins toward safer assets.

  2. Secondary reasons: No clear coin-specific negative catalyst was visible in the provided data; the drop appears amplified by weak technical structure and low liquidity.

  3. Near-term market outlook: If Bitcoin finds support above $74,000, LISTA could stabilize near $0.073; a break below risks a test of yearly lows near $0.07. Watch for a shift in the CMC Altcoin Season Index from its current level of 36.

Deep Dive

1. Market-Wide Decline & Altcoin Rotation

Overview: The entire crypto market cap fell 3.26% in 24h, with Bitcoin down 3.38%. Lista DAO's larger decline of 7.16% indicates it underperformed the market beta. This is consistent with a risk-off rotation, evidenced by the CMC Altcoin Season Index dropping 12.2% to 36, signaling capital moving away from higher-risk altcoins. What it means: LISTA acted as a high-beta asset in a down market, magnifying losses as traders reduced altcoin exposure.

2. No Clear Secondary Driver

Overview: The provided context shows no specific negative catalyst for Lista DAO, such as an exploit, critical governance vote, or adverse partnership news. A promotional tweet (Richertoo) highlighted its slisBNB token and Binance Labs backing but did not drive positive price action. What it means: The absence of a positive catalyst left LISTA vulnerable to pure market sentiment and technical selling pressure.

3. Near-term Market Outlook

Overview: LISTA is trading near yearly lows, down over 70% from a year ago, which reflects persistent bearish sentiment. Its immediate path is tied to Bitcoin's stability. If BTC holds above $74,000, LISTA may consolidate between $0.073 and $0.075. A break below $0.073 with sustained high volume could trigger a retest of the $0.07 support level. What it means: The trend remains bearish, with any recovery likely requiring a broader market rebound. Watch for: A decisive move in Bitcoin alongside LISTA's 24h volume, which spiked 47.56% to $5.42M, indicating whether selling pressure is accelerating or abating.

Conclusion

Market Outlook: Bearish Pressure Lista DAO's price drop was primarily a function of market-wide risk aversion, with no project-specific news to counter the sell-off. Key watch: Can LISTA defend the $0.073 level if Bitcoin's decline slows, or will continued altcoin weakness push it to new yearly lows?

Why is LISTA’s price up today? (22/05/2026)

TLDR

Lista DAO is up 0.87% to $0.0793 in 24h, slightly outperforming a flat broader market, primarily driven by a new ecosystem integration. The move appears modest and driven by specific utility growth rather than a major market-wide catalyst.

  1. Primary reason: A new staking integration on the Aster protocol, which uses Lista DAO as a validator, likely sparked fresh demand for its liquid staking services.

  2. Secondary reasons: A broader rotation into altcoins, as indicated by a rising Altcoin Season Index, provided a supportive backdrop for the token's move.

  3. Near-term market outlook: If LISTA holds above the $0.077 support, it could retest the $0.082 resistance; a break below $0.075 may signal a return to its recent downtrend.

Deep Dive

1. New Staking Integration Catalyst

A tweet on May 21 highlighted a "New staking model on $ASTER, provided by Lista DAO (validator)." This integration represents new utility and demand for Lista's liquid staking services, acting as a direct, positive catalyst for the token.

What it means: The price action is likely a reaction to genuine ecosystem growth, not just speculative trading.

Watch for: Follow-up announcements or on-chain data showing increased total value locked (TVL) in Lista's protocols.

2. Supportive Altcoin Rotation

While Bitcoin dipped -0.73%, the CMC Altcoin Season Index rose 37.93% over the past week, signaling capital is rotating toward higher-risk altcoins. Lista DAO's modest gain aligns with this broader risk-on shift within the crypto market.

What it means: The token benefited from a favorable sector trend, amplifying the impact of its own catalyst.

3. Near-term Market Outlook

The token faces immediate resistance near $0.082, a level it has struggled to break in recent weeks. The key support to watch is the $0.075–$0.077 zone. Holding above this area could build a base for a retest of higher prices, especially if altcoin momentum continues. A break below it would suggest the recent uptick was temporary and that the prevailing 7-day downtrend of -10.54% is resuming.

What it means: The bias is cautiously positive but within a defined range; a clear break is needed for conviction. Watch for: A daily close above $0.082 for a bullish signal, or a loss of $0.075 for a bearish one.

Conclusion

Market Outlook: Cautiously Positive Lista DAO's gain is supported by a concrete ecosystem development and a improving environment for altcoins, though the move remains modest. Key watch: Can the token sustain above $0.077 and attract enough volume to challenge the $0.082 resistance?
